Benefits of Using Gun Safe Dehumidifier 

While some people opt to air their guns accessories to prevent it from rust and corrosion, the best way would be to get the right gun safe dehumidifier. But how beneficial are they? Here is a look at the benefits of having a gun safe dehumidifier;

  • Keeping the Gun and Accessories Dry

The main role of a dehumidifier is to get rid of moisture around the air. Naturally, ammunitions will come with a specific shelf life. With this information, you can estimate when it will start to wear out or change in the outlook.

But when you have the dehumidifier with you, it helps to keep the air dry hence enhancing the overall shelf life of the ammunition. So, you will be able to observe its effectiveness in action.

If you didn’t know, humidity is one of the top factors that reduce the shelf life and condition of the ammunition.

  • Ensuringa Rust and Corrosion Free Safe

In most cases, your gun safe will be made of a strong metallic body. Even though that might be strong and unbreakable, it won’t be as strong as such to resist rust and moisture.

You can have the sturdiest gun safe, but it could develop some rust and corrosion in the end. That is why you need a good dehumidifier to keep all your gun safe accessories free of rust.

  • Maintaininga Mold-Free Safe

Rust and corrosion are not the only things that will develop on the surface of the gun safe. Rather, mold will also develop in the presence of moisture.

Okay, you might wonder how mold can grow on the surface of the metal. That may not happen as such, but the mold can develop in other areas of the gun safe. For instance, the gun safe may come with shelves or other fabric surfaces.

Here, the mold will easily develop if there is some moisture in the gun safe. But with a good dehumidifier for the gun safe, you’ll be good to go. It will get rid of all water drops and moisture in the air hence preventing the possible development of mold.

How to Choose the Best One

So, there goes our list of top 6 dehumidifier reviews. We understand how challenging it can be to find the perfect dehumidifier for your gun safe. For that reason, we will share with you a criterion that we followed when listing our top 6 products.

Size and Coverage

For us, the size and coverage of the dehumidifier come first when you intend to buy one. The size of the dehumidifier you intend to buy will be determined by the gun safe that you have at home. Small-sized dehumidifiers are best for equally small gun safes. 

Before you buy the dehumidifier, make sure that you first understand and measure the gun safe. From here, you will know the right size of a dehumidifier to get.In terms of coverage, it will be determined by the size of the dehumidifier, but not all the time. Check the stats to see if the unit can keep moisture out of the gun safe effectively

Absorption Capacity

Once you are sure that the dehumidifier will easily fit in the gun safe, you will need to consider its absorption capacity. Generally, there are different types of dehumidifiers out there. Some of the common types are the electric and the silica gel dehumidifiers.

Every dehumidifier out there will come with different absorption capacities. Most of the gun safe work with silica gel beads to capture moisture accordingly. The more silica gel beads in the dehumidifier, the better it will eliminate moisture in the gun safe.

Ease of Installation 

The installation of the dehumidifier is another factor that you must keep in mind. There are some units that can easily be set up in a matter of seconds.

For instance, the silica-based dehumidifiers are easy to set up. Since they don’t require any power source, you can easily take them out of the box and place them in the gun safe.

But with the electric dehumidifiers, there will be the need for a power source. What you will need to do is place them near a socket outlet. If the gun safe is immovable and away from an outlet, you can use a socket extension or find an electrician to do some discreet wiring for you. 

On the flip side, an electric dehumidifier would be the best pick if your gun safe comes with holes in it. This is because the electric unit is easier to install if the safe has holes in it. 

Regardless of the dehumidifier that you will be getting, make sure that it is generally easy to install.

User Experience

Being remotely connected to the previous, the user experience is another top factor to consider. Okay, so the installation is the first thing to consider. However, even if it would take you some minutes to set it up, what matters most is how you will be using it, and if it’s challenging to use the unit in general.

With the electric unit, you can turn it on and off as you wish. You do not need to move it in any way. They will keep moisture at a low level by heating the safe inside.

Unfortunately, the electric units tend to be extra hot, which will then be risky to touch with your bare hands. Just make sure that you place the electric dehumidifier slightly away from the ammunition. 

But the silica gel units require some time as you work with it. You will have to recharge/reactivate it every four weeks for up 8 to 14 hours based on the unit. Regardless of that, you can reactivate the silica gel dehumidifier for up to 10 years without any need for refills.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Which is the best dehumidifier for my gun safe?

It wouldn’t be right to generalize and point out a specific type of dehumidifier to use in the gun safe. But the best dehumidifier for your gun safe is that which fits perfectly and keeps the gun safe dry enough.

  • How do I recharge the dehumidifier?

Silica gel and battery-powered dehumidifiers are the ones that can be recharged. With the battery-powered, you simply have to plug it into the socket for a juice-up.

But with the silica gel, you’ll have to remove the lid of the dehumidifier, and then preheat it in the oven with the heat of up to 300 degrees Fahrenheit. After that, remove it from the oven and let it dry for up to three hours.

  • Can I use the dehumidifier in the toolbox?

As long as the dehumidifier fits perfectly in the toolbox, you’ll be free to use it there. Just don’t use it in an overstuffed toolbox.

  • How often should I use the dehumidifier?

The dehumidifier that you choose can be used for as long as the gun safe has high moisture or humidity level. Some will shut down automatically, while others will continue running until they absorb a specific amount of moisture.

  • Can I use the gun safe dehumidifier in a room?

No, it is not recommended. Usually, the gun safe dehumidifier is too small to be able to suck out and eliminate all the humidity from the entire room.
